The Callanwolde Fine Arts Center will once again host Christmas at Callanwolde on Dec. 1-16.

Atlanta’s top interior and floral designers have decorated the former home of Charles Candler, son of Coca-Cola magnate Asa Candler and president of the company, at 980 Briarcliff Road for the season. There will also be daily events including family activities, evening musical entertainment, seasonal workshops and holiday shopping.

Hours are weekdays 11 a.m. to 9 p.m. and 9 a.m. to 4 p.m. on weekends. Admission is $20 (children 3 and under get in free) or $15 for groups of 20 or more.

Highlights of the 16-day event include:

The Artisan Market: Held in the Petite Hall Gallery throughout the event, Callanwolde instructors and students will showcase and sell their unique works of fine art and crafts, including ornaments, scarfs, jewelry, pottery, photography and painting.

LEGOLAND Breakfast With Santa: This event features a kid-friendly breakfast, LEGOLAND activities, as well as photos with Santa. All children receive a special gift bag from Santa to take home. Tickets by advance reservation only.

Build-A-Bear Tea: Enjoy tea, hot cocoa, tea sandwiches, desserts, and holiday sing-a-longs at the Build-A-Bear Teddy Bear Tea. Santa will make a special visit. Reservations are required with only four children per adult and age 4 and above.
